深入解析SS协议在VPN中的应用与安全机制

hk258369 2026-01-29 免费VPN 1 0

在当今数字化转型加速的时代,虚拟私人网络(VPN)已成为企业和个人用户保障网络安全、突破地域限制和保护隐私的重要工具,而在众多的VPN协议中,Shadowsocks(简称SS)因其轻量级、高效性和良好的抗干扰能力,逐渐成为全球开发者和普通用户的热门选择,本文将深入探讨SS协议的基本原理、工作流程、安全性优势及其在现代网络环境中的实际应用场景。

Shadowsocks最初由一位中国开发者于2012年创建,旨在绕过互联网审查,但其设计思想很快被广泛应用于各类场景——从企业内网访问到跨境数据传输,SS本质上是一种代理协议,它通过在客户端和服务器之间建立加密通道来转发流量,与传统的OpenVPN或IPSec不同,SS不依赖复杂的密钥交换机制,而是采用简单的对称加密算法(如AES-256、ChaCha20等),显著降低了资源消耗,尤其适合低性能设备如路由器、树莓派或移动终端。

其核心工作机制如下:当用户在本地设备上启动SS客户端时,会配置一个远程SS服务器地址、端口、密码及加密方式,客户端将原始请求数据(如网页访问、视频流)使用指定密钥加密后,发送至SS服务器;服务器解密后,再将请求转发至目标网站;响应数据则反向操作返回给客户端,整个过程对用户透明,仅需配置一次即可实现全局代理或分流代理(即只代理特定域名或IP)。

在安全性方面,SS的主要优势体现在以下几个层面:第一,数据加密强度高,默认使用AES-256-CFB模式,符合国家商用密码标准,抵御常见中间人攻击;第二,流量混淆能力强,支持多种混淆插件(如simple-obfsv2ray-plugin),可伪装成正常HTTPS流量,有效规避深度包检测(DPI);第三,服务器部署灵活,可在云服务商(如AWS、阿里云)或自建VPS运行,避免单一节点风险。

SS也存在一些局限性:它本身不提供身份认证机制(不像OpenVPN那样支持证书验证),容易受到DNS污染攻击;若服务器配置不当(如未启用防火墙规则或日志审计),可能成为非法内容传播的跳板,建议用户搭配其他安全措施,如使用DNS over HTTPS(DoH)、定期更新密钥、启用多层加密(如结合WireGuard)等。

在实际应用中,SS已被广泛用于跨国公司分支机构间的数据同步、远程办公员工接入内部系统、以及个人用户访问国际平台(如YouTube、Netflix),特别是在中国大陆地区,许多用户借助SS实现合法合规的信息获取需求,开源社区持续优化SS协议,衍生出更先进的版本如ShadowsocksR(SSR)和V2Ray,进一步提升了功能多样性与安全性。

Shadowsocks作为一款轻量高效的代理协议,在VPN生态中扮演着不可或缺的角色,虽然它不是“万能钥匙”,但在合理配置与安全管理的前提下,能够为用户提供稳定、快速且相对安全的网络连接体验,对于网络工程师而言,掌握SS协议的工作原理与部署技巧,是构建现代化网络架构的重要一环。

深入解析SS协议在VPN中的应用与安全机制